What is Welded Iron Wire Mesh?
Welded iron wire mesh is fabricated from iron wire that is welded at the intersections to form a robust grid-like structure. The systematic arrangement of wires allows for a range of spacing options, making it customizable to specific requirements. This mesh is typically galvanized or coated to prevent corrosion, thereby enhancing its durability suitable for both indoor and outdoor applications.
Applications in Construction
In the construction sector, welded wire mesh is commonly used for reinforcing concrete. Its use in slabs and foundations provides additional strength and stability, helping to distribute loads evenly. This is particularly important in areas prone to weather fluctuations or seismic activity, where structural integrity is paramount.
Moreover, welded wire mesh can be utilized for fencing, providing security and boundary definition in residential and commercial properties. Its strength and durability ensure that it can withstand various environmental conditions and potential intrusions.
Agricultural Uses
In agriculture, welded wire mesh serves as an invaluable asset. It can be used to construct cages and enclosures for livestock, protecting animals from predators while allowing for adequate ventilation. Farmers also use this mesh to support climbing plants in gardens and greenhouses, facilitating growth while ensuring ease of maintenance.
Manufacturing and Industrial Applications
Beyond construction and agriculture, welded iron wire mesh finds numerous applications in manufacturing and industry. It is used in the production of shelving units and storage solutions, providing a reliable means of organizing materials in warehouses and factories. The versatility of welded wire mesh allows it to be cut, shaped, and customized for specific industrial needs.
Advantages of Welded Iron Wire Mesh
One of the key advantages of using welded iron wire mesh is its strength. The welded joints create a rigid structure that can endure substantial loads and stresses. Furthermore, its corrosion-resistant coatings extend the lifespan of the mesh, making it suitable for long-term use in diverse environments.
Another benefit is its flexibility in design. Welded wire mesh can be produced in various thicknesses and mesh sizes, ensuring it meets a wide range of applications. Additionally, its lightweight nature allows for easier handling and installation, further enhancing its practicality.
